The Basics of Tokenizing Physical Assets

At its core, tokenizing physical assets involves converting ownership of real-world items into digital tokens on a blockchain. This process uses blockchain’s inherent properties—security, transparency, and immutability—to create a new dimension of asset management.

What is Tokenization?

Tokenization refers to the process of converting the rights to an asset into a digital token, often stored on a blockchain. This digital token represents ownership or a stake in the physical asset. The token can be bought, sold, traded, and transferred just like any other digital asset, but it stands as a verifiable claim to the underlying physical asset.

Why Tokenize?

The benefits of tokenization are numerous. Primarily, it provides a way to fractionalize ownership of expensive assets, making them accessible to a broader audience. It also enhances liquidity, allowing assets to be traded more easily than they could be in their physical form. Additionally, tokenization increases transparency and reduces the risk of fraud in asset ownership and transactions.

Blockchain Technology: The Backbone of Tokenization

Blockchain technology is the backbone of this transformation. Here’s a quick overview of how it works:

Blockchain Fundamentals

A blockchain is a decentralized, distributed ledger that records transactions across many computers so that the record cannot be altered retroactively. This technology ensures that each transaction is secure, transparent, and immutable.

Smart Contracts

Smart contracts are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. In the context of tokenization, smart contracts automate the transfer of token ownership and enforce the terms of asset ownership agreements without the need for intermediaries.

Transformative Trends in Tokenizing Physical Assets

The world of tokenizing physical assets by 2026 is ripe with innovative trends that promise to reshape industries and everyday life. Here are some of the most exciting developments:

Fractional Ownership

One of the most significant trends is fractional ownership, where a high-value asset like a luxury yacht, private jet, or even a piece of real estate can be divided into smaller shares, each represented by a digital token. This democratizes access to luxury goods, allowing more people to own a piece of something traditionally out of reach.

Enhanced Liquidity

Tokenization enhances the liquidity of physical assets. In the past, owning a piece of real estate or a valuable piece of art meant tying up capital for years. With tokenization, these assets can be bought, sold, and traded in fractions, making them more accessible and liquid.

Supply Chain Transparency

Tokenization brings unprecedented transparency to supply chains. Every step of the supply chain can be recorded on the blockchain, from raw material sourcing to the final product. This not only enhances traceability but also allows for better management of environmental and ethical standards.

Decentralized Finance (DeFi)

DeFi platforms are leveraging tokenization to create new financial products and services. These platforms enable decentralized lending, borrowing, and investment opportunities based on tokenized assets. This opens up new avenues for wealth management and investment that are more accessible and less reliant on traditional financial intermediaries.

Tokenized Commodities

Even everyday commodities like real estate, art, and rare collectibles are being tokenized. This trend is driven by the need for more efficient and transparent asset management. Tokenized commodities can be traded easily, and their provenance can be easily verified.
